PREDECTING DIABETES MELLITUS ACCURETELY USING MACHINE LEARNING ALGORITHMS IN BIGDATA

Author: N.V.Poornima, Dr.B.Srinivasan Research scholar Associate Professor, Department of computer science Gobi arts &Science College Gobichettipalayam.

Published On: 2021-07-02

Abstract

The medical industry contains huge amount of data. It is a large in size and very difficult to predict a disease in traditional methods. Diabetics Mellitus is non-communicable diseases. It targets more in middle income countries. As shown by the International Diabetes Federation (IDF), 463 million people have diabetes in the world and 88 million people in the Southeast Asia region. Of these 88 million people, 77 million have a spot with India. The power of diabetes in the general population is 8.9%, as demonstrated by the IDF. As indicated by the IDF gauges, India has the second most noteworthy number of youngsters with type 1 diabetes after the United States. It additionally adds to the biggest extent of occurrence instances of type 1 diabetes in youngsters in the SEA district. Per the World Health Organization, 2% of all passing in India are because of diabetes. As per the developing dreariness as of late, in 2040, the world's diabetic patients will arrive at 642 million, which implies that one of the ten grown-ups later on is experiencing diabetes. There is no uncertainty that this disturbing figure needs incredible consideration. With the quick improvement of Machine learning, Machine Learning has been applied to numerous parts of clinical wellbeing. Diabetes is one of the common and growing diseases in several countries and all of them are working to prevent this disease at early stage by predicting the symptoms of diabetes using several methods we are using Big data analytics to predict the diabetes data accurately. Big data analytics creates awareness about the diabetes among the patients. It helps a patient to resolve and care the diseases with Electronic Health Records (EHR). Based on dataset, big data predict upcoming risk in diabetes and provide a treatment accordingly.in this paper machine learning concepts used to prevent and diagnose the diabetes were discussed and presented an overview of Big Data, Machine learning tools and models.
